If you have had the pleasure of visiting the Meuse Argonne battlefields, you've likely seen the monument atop the Borne de Cornouiller (or, as the Doughboys called it, Corn Willy Hill), a bald hill above the village of Sivry-sur-Meuse. It was erected to honor the men of the 316th Infantry Regiment, 79th Division. The Germans had an expansive view over most of the battlefield from there, which enabled them to direct artillery strikes against the US and French troops in the area. The task of taking this hill fell to the 316th. In several days of severe fighting, they fought through shattered forests and enemy trenches before finally driving the Germans off the top. They accomplished the mission, but it came at a terrible cost.
 
After the war, the monument was erected by a wealthy veteran of the 316th. The limestone column and lines of spruce trees have become an iconic spot in the Meuse Argonne, and the view is unparalleled. Sadly, things have taken a turn. The bark beetle that has been attacking the spruce trees throughout the region has infested the trees that line the road to the monument. There is no cure. More than half of the trees are now dead, and those that are not soon will be. The 316th Infantry Association established a bank account many years ago to maintain the monument. However, there have been no additional funds added to the bank since the 1990s. The cost of removing these trees, which currently number 57, is far more than remains in the account.
 
If you have ever had tree work done at your home, you know how expensive it is. My goal is to raise $20,000, which will be added to the balance of the bank account. This will allow these trees to be removed. Future plans will include planting new trees that are resistant to the bark beetle. The American Battle Monuments Commission (ABMC) is aware of this fundraising effort, and has given their enthusiastic approval. ABMC has an agreement with the association to oversee the maintenance of this memorial, and 100% of your donation will be transferred to this account so that ABMC can arrange to have the work done.
